Get answers to common questions about Full Arm Wax.
Most clients enjoy smooth arms for three to six weeks depending on individual growth cycles. Regular waxing can slow regrowth and lengthen intervals; schedule every four to six weeks for consistent results and longer-lasting reduction.
Waxing causes a brief stinging sensation for many, but most find it tolerable. Our estheticians use fast technique, soothing products, and offer numbing upon request to minimize discomfort and make the service quick and manageable.
Avoid sun exposure and self-tanning for at least twenty-four to forty-eight hours before your appointment. Gently exfoliate the day before, keep hair about a quarter-inch long, and arrive with clean, product-free skin for best results.
Yes; we safely wax sensitive skin using gentle formulas and careful technique. We’ll perform a patch test if needed, avoid harsh products beforehand, and apply calming post-wax treatments to minimize irritation and promote soothing recovery.
Keep arms clean and avoid hot baths, saunas, or heavy workouts for twenty-four hours. Apply a gentle, fragrance-free moisturizer, exfoliate after forty-eight hours to prevent ingrown hairs, and use SPF when exposed to sunlight.
Certain conditions may prevent waxing: active sunburn, open wounds, recent chemical peels, or use of isotretinoin. Blood-thinning medications and some skincare treatments also matter. Tell your esthetician about medical history for a safe assessment and alternatives.
